KV Admission Eligibility Criteria
A Child must be at least 5 years old as of 31st March in the academic year in which admission is sought for Class I. (Child born on 1st April should also be considered.) The maximum age limit is 7 years for class-1 admissions.
There are five categories of seats in Kendriya Vidyalaya:
- The Central Govt employees ward gets the first preference.
- Children of Army and Ex-Army gets second preference.
- Government employees’ children get a third preference.
- Single girl child gets the fourth preference.
- Children of private or self-employed personnel get fifth/last preference.
Who is Eligible for Admissions in KVs?
Admissions in Kendriya Vidyalayas are not restricted to Central Govt. employees and are open to all, only certain priorities have been laid down for different categories to regulate the admissions.

Things to keep in mind while choosing school preferences:
- Since Kendriya Vidyalayas are located at places with varied density of population, they have been categorised as follows for determining the limits of the neighbourhood, for purposes of determining eligibility for admission in the RTE category:
- Major cities and urban areas (all-district Headquarters & metros): 5 km radius from Vidyalaya
- Places and areas other than included in above: 8 km radius from Vidyalaya
For a Vidyalaya in an urban region, their options are
- Less than or equal to 5 km
- More than 5 km
For Vidyalaya in a rural region, the options are
- Less than or equal to 8 km
- More than 8 km
KVS Online Admission Guidelines 2021-22
Before filling the admission form, you must be aware of the new admission guidelines. These guidelines must be followed by the new as well as existing candidates. Following are the key points mentioned:
- Admission for Class 1 would be conducted through an online draw of lots.
- Admissions from Class 2 to 8 would be done on a priority basis. This means, in case the applications exceed the number of seats, the lottery system would be followed.
- Class 9 Admissions will be made on the basis of an entrance exam and
- Admission to Class 11 would be done on the basis of Class 10 marks of the candidates.
- Admission of fresh students to Class 10 and Class 12 are subject to availability.

KVS Reservation Criteria
Below is the reservation criteria for different categories:
Category | Reservation Percentage |
Scheduled Tribe (ST) | 7.5% |
Schedules Caste (SC) | 15% |
Differently Abled Candidates | 3% |
Economically Weaker Sections (EWS) | 25% |
